A high performance liquid chromatography(HPLC) with UV detection was established for simultaneous determination of saponins in the leaf of Panax ginseng C. A. Mey. Nine ginsenosides(Rb1,Rb2,Rb3,Rc,Rd,F1,F2,F3,F5) and notoginsenoside Fe(NFe) were studied. Among the saponins,the ginsenosides F1,F2,F3,F5 and NFe were determined by HPLC-UV method for the first time. The determination of the ginsenosides via the HPLC-UV method was performed on a reversed-phase C18 column with gradient elution in 40 min. The linearity,precision,accuracy,and detection limit for determining the saponins were studied and the samples from different areas in China were analyzed. The HPLC-ESI-MS was used to identify the saponins. The results indicate that the HPLC-UV pro-vided a good accuracy,reproducibility and sensitivity for the determination of the ten saponins.
